This works by enumerating all schedules with a given number of barriers up to a given delay bound. So far we have some working experiments from scal. To work with them, run the following:
cd enumerator/src/scal
make
./scal --help
You will generally need to add Yield
calls to the code in datastructures
,
and specify flags like -adds
, -removes
, and -delays
to ./scal
.
